Focus on STEM Research: Empowering Iowa's Math Teachers

Professors Vicki Burketta and Walter Seaman received a grant for over $130,000 for the second phase of their EMPOWERR (Elementary Mathematics Parternship Opening Windows to Excellence, Rigor, and Relevance) project. The project aims to improve student mathematics achievement by providing professional development experiences for teachers.

Public Engagement: Hood Establishes University of Iowa Senior College

Ten years ago, Professor Al Hood helped start the UI’s Senior College, an adult learning program that has been a source of enjoyment and intellectual stimulation for hundreds of eastern Iowa seniors and beyond ever since.

Honors and Awards

Four doctoral students were named 2012 Graduate Obermann Fellows: Kira Pasquesi, Lenore Maybaum, Nkechi Onwuameze, and Wendy Miller. The Obermann Center for Advanced Studies also named Mackenzie O’Connor as an Undergraduate Fellow. Other awards include the REACH dorm being named as an Outstanding Community of the Month and doctoral student Beth Ackerson’s nomination of her mother who was recognized as UI Mom of the Year.
